




版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)
文檔簡介
2025年計算機(jī)二級考試模擬試卷解析試題及答案姓名:____________________
一、多項選擇題(每題2分,共20題)
1.以下哪個選項不屬于數(shù)據(jù)庫管理系統(tǒng)(DBMS)的功能?
A.數(shù)據(jù)定義
B.數(shù)據(jù)查詢
C.數(shù)據(jù)存儲
D.系統(tǒng)監(jiān)控
2.關(guān)于面向?qū)ο蟪绦蛟O(shè)計,以下說法正確的是:
A.面向?qū)ο蟪绦蛟O(shè)計強(qiáng)調(diào)數(shù)據(jù)抽象和封裝
B.面向?qū)ο蟪绦蛟O(shè)計不涉及數(shù)據(jù)結(jié)構(gòu)
C.面向?qū)ο蟪绦蛟O(shè)計中的類可以包含方法
D.面向?qū)ο蟪绦蛟O(shè)計中的對象是基本的數(shù)據(jù)結(jié)構(gòu)
3.在C語言中,以下哪個數(shù)據(jù)類型可以存儲最大范圍的整數(shù)?
A.int
B.short
C.long
D.char
4.以下哪個函數(shù)用于在Python中獲取當(dāng)前日期和時間?
A.datetime.now()
B.datetime.get()
C.datetime.date()
D.datetime.time()
5.以下哪個語句可以用來定義一個二維數(shù)組?
A.intarray[3][3];
B.intarray[3,3];
C.intarray[][]={{1,2},{3,4}};
D.intarray[3,3]={{1,2},{3,4}};
6.以下哪個編程語言是使用面向?qū)ο缶幊谭妒降模?/p>
A.Java
B.C
C.JavaScript
D.PHP
7.以下哪個數(shù)據(jù)庫查詢語句可以用于獲取名為“users”的表中所有記錄?
A.SELECT*FROMusers;
B.SELECTusersFROM*;
C.FROMusersSELECT*;
D.SELECTFROMusers;
8.以下哪個編程語言支持函數(shù)重載?
A.Java
B.C
C.JavaScript
D.PHP
9.以下哪個函數(shù)用于在C語言中獲取字符串的長度?
A.strlen()
B.length()
C.string_length()
D.strlen
10.以下哪個編程語言是解釋型語言?
A.Java
B.C
C.JavaScript
D.PHP
11.以下哪個函數(shù)用于在Python中獲取用戶輸入?
A.input()
B.get_input()
C.take_input()
D.input_func()
12.以下哪個編程語言支持面向?qū)ο缶幊毯秃瘮?shù)式編程?
A.Java
B.C
C.JavaScript
D.PHP
13.以下哪個函數(shù)用于在C語言中獲取當(dāng)前時間戳?
A.time()
B.timestamp()
C.get_timestamp()
D.time_stamp()
14.以下哪個編程語言是用于Web開發(fā)的?
A.Java
B.C
C.JavaScript
D.PHP
15.以下哪個數(shù)據(jù)庫查詢語句可以用于獲取名為“users”的表中年齡大于30歲的記錄?
A.SELECT*FROMusersWHEREage>30;
B.SELECT*FROMusersWHEREage>=30;
C.SELECT*FROMusersWHEREage<30;
D.SELECT*FROMusersWHEREage<=30;
16.以下哪個編程語言是跨平臺的?
A.Java
B.C
C.JavaScript
D.PHP
17.以下哪個函數(shù)用于在Python中獲取當(dāng)前日期和時間的字符串表示?
A.datetime.strftime()
B.datetime.format()
C.datetime.date()
D.datetime.time()
18.以下哪個編程語言支持異常處理?
A.Java
B.C
C.JavaScript
D.PHP
19.以下哪個函數(shù)用于在C語言中獲取用戶輸入的字符串?
A.scanf()
B.getchar()
C.gets()
D.fgets()
20.以下哪個編程語言是用于科學(xué)計算和數(shù)據(jù)分析的?
A.Java
B.C
C.JavaScript
D.Python
二、判斷題(每題2分,共10題)
1.在Java中,所有的類都直接或間接繼承自O(shè)bject類。()
2.Python中的列表(List)是不可變數(shù)據(jù)類型。()
3.C語言中的指針變量本身就是內(nèi)存地址的值。()
4.JavaScript中的函數(shù)可以沒有返回值。()
5.在數(shù)據(jù)庫中,外鍵可以用于維護(hù)數(shù)據(jù)的一致性。()
6.C++中的構(gòu)造函數(shù)和析構(gòu)函數(shù)的名稱必須與類名相同。()
7.在Python中,可以使用單引號、雙引號或三引號來定義字符串。()
8.HTML是用于創(chuàng)建網(wǎng)頁的標(biāo)記語言,屬于客戶端技術(shù)。()
9.在Java中,靜態(tài)變量屬于類,而不是對象。()
10.JavaScript中的事件監(jiān)聽器可以綁定到HTML元素的多個事件上。()
三、簡答題(每題5分,共4題)
1.簡述面向?qū)ο蟪绦蛟O(shè)計的基本概念,包括對象、類、繼承、封裝和抽象。
2.解釋SQL語句中的JOIN操作,并說明內(nèi)連接、左連接和右連接的區(qū)別。
3.描述在Python中如何使用異常處理機(jī)制來處理可能出現(xiàn)的錯誤。
4.說明在HTML文檔中,如何使用CSS樣式來設(shè)置文本的字體、顏色和大小。
四、論述題(每題10分,共2題)
1.論述面向?qū)ο蟪绦蛟O(shè)計與過程式程序設(shè)計的區(qū)別,并說明為什么面向?qū)ο蟪绦蛟O(shè)計在現(xiàn)代軟件開發(fā)中更為流行。
2.討論數(shù)據(jù)庫設(shè)計中規(guī)范化理論的重要性,并舉例說明如何通過規(guī)范化減少數(shù)據(jù)冗余和提高數(shù)據(jù)的一致性。
試卷答案如下
一、多項選擇題(每題2分,共20題)
1.D
解析思路:數(shù)據(jù)庫管理系統(tǒng)(DBMS)的功能包括數(shù)據(jù)定義、數(shù)據(jù)查詢和數(shù)據(jù)存儲,但不涉及系統(tǒng)監(jiān)控。
2.A,C,D
解析思路:面向?qū)ο蟪绦蛟O(shè)計強(qiáng)調(diào)數(shù)據(jù)抽象和封裝,類可以包含方法,對象是基本的數(shù)據(jù)結(jié)構(gòu)。
3.C
解析思路:在C語言中,long類型可以存儲最大范圍的整數(shù)。
4.A
解析思路:datetime.now()函數(shù)用于在Python中獲取當(dāng)前日期和時間。
5.A
解析思路:在C語言中,二維數(shù)組的定義需要指定行數(shù)和列數(shù),格式為intarray[行數(shù)][列數(shù)]。
6.A
解析思路:Java是使用面向?qū)ο缶幊谭妒降木幊陶Z言。
7.A
解析思路:SELECT*FROMusers;語句用于獲取名為“users”的表中所有記錄。
8.A
解析思路:Java支持函數(shù)重載,允許在同一類中定義多個同名函數(shù),只要它們的參數(shù)列表不同。
9.A
解析思路:strlen()函數(shù)用于在C語言中獲取字符串的長度。
10.C
解析思路:JavaScript是解釋型語言,其代碼在運(yùn)行時被逐行解釋執(zhí)行。
11.A
解析思路:input()函數(shù)用于在Python中獲取用戶輸入。
12.A,C
解析思路:Java和JavaScript都支持面向?qū)ο缶幊毯秃瘮?shù)式編程。
13.A
解析思路:time()函數(shù)用于在C語言中獲取當(dāng)前時間戳。
14.C
解析思路:JavaScript是用于Web開發(fā)的編程語言。
15.A
解析思路:SELECT*FROMusersWHEREage>30;語句用于獲取名為“users”的表中年齡大于30歲的記錄。
16.A
解析思路:Java是跨平臺的編程語言。
17.A
解析思路:datetime.strftime()函數(shù)用于在Python中獲取當(dāng)前日期和時間的字符串表示。
18.A
解析思路:Java支持異常處理機(jī)制,允許程序在發(fā)生錯誤時進(jìn)行特殊處理。
19.D
解析思路:fgets()函數(shù)用于在C語言中獲取用戶輸入的字符串。
20.D
解析思路:Python是用于科學(xué)計算和數(shù)據(jù)分析的編程語言。
二、判斷題(每題2分,共10題)
1.√
2.×
3.√
4.√
5.√
6.√
7.√
8.√
9.√
10.√
三、簡答題(每題5分,共4題)
1.對象、類、繼承、封裝和抽象是面向?qū)ο蟪绦蛟O(shè)計的基本概念。對象是具有屬性和行為的實體,類是對象的模板,繼承是子類繼承父類的屬性和方法,封裝是將數(shù)據(jù)和操作數(shù)據(jù)的方法封裝在一起,抽象是隱藏實現(xiàn)細(xì)節(jié),只暴露必要的信息。
2.JOIN操作用于連接兩個或多個表,以獲取滿足特定條件的記錄。內(nèi)連接返回兩個表中匹配的記錄,左連接返回左表的所有記錄以及右表中匹配的記錄,右連接返回右表的所有記錄以及左表中匹配的記錄。
3.在Python中,可以使用try-except語句來處理異常。try塊中的代碼可能拋出異常,如果發(fā)生異常,則執(zhí)行except塊中的代碼。
4.在HTML文檔中,可以使用以下CSS樣式來設(shè)置文本的字體、顏色和大小:
```css
p{
font-family:Arial,sans-serif;
color:#333;
font-size:16px;
}
```
四、論述題(每題10分,共2題)
1.面向?qū)ο蟪绦蛟O(shè)計與過程式程序設(shè)計的區(qū)別在于,面向?qū)ο蟪绦蛟O(shè)計將數(shù)據(jù)和操作數(shù)據(jù)的方法封裝在一起,而過程式程序設(shè)計只關(guān)注算法和過程。面向?qū)ο蟪绦蛟O(shè)計更易于維護(hù)和擴(kuò)展,因為它提供了模塊化
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 定金合同轉(zhuǎn)讓方權(quán)益聲明模板3篇
- 代收款委托書模板快速填寫3篇
- 醫(yī)院協(xié)作協(xié)議書3篇
- 建筑工程資料員工作合同2篇
- 數(shù)學(xué)培訓(xùn)學(xué)習(xí)心得總結(jié)(10篇)
- 綠化工程轉(zhuǎn)包合同模板(4篇)
- 2024年吉林大學(xué)白求恩第一醫(yī)院中醫(yī)科醫(yī)生招聘考試真題
- 自動扶梯梯級鏈條張緊裝置的故障處理考核試卷
- 2024年北京懷柔區(qū)廟城鎮(zhèn)社區(qū)衛(wèi)生服務(wù)中心招聘考試真題
- 服務(wù)機(jī)器人人工智能技術(shù)應(yīng)用探討考核試卷
- 建設(shè)用地報批服務(wù)投標(biāo)方案(技術(shù)方案)
- 短引線保護(hù)引出線保護(hù)以及T區(qū)保護(hù)
- 完美公司瑪麗艷美的觀念
- 浙攝影版(2020)信息技術(shù)三年級上冊第一課認(rèn)識計算機(jī)(課件)
- 校園安全常識測試題卷
- 建筑用玻璃ccc標(biāo)準(zhǔn)
- 第一課中國人民站起來了
- 眼科門診病歷
- 彝文《指路經(jīng)》課件
- 《神經(jīng)系統(tǒng)的傳導(dǎo)通路》課件
- 基本農(nóng)田劃定技術(shù)規(guī)程(TDT1032-2011)
評論
0/150
提交評論